A festival in an idyllic setting
Imagine radiant sunshine, a cloudless sky, turquoise sea, a picture-postcard setting with the citadel of Calvi in the background, thousands of young festival-goers in swimsuits, feet in the water and a drink in hand: this is the atmosphere of Calvi on the Rocks, which has held an important place in the French festival scene since 2003.
Resolutely electro, the programme is divided between concerts and free sets during the day, some of which are accessible by boat, then paid sets at night from 9pm. From 11pm, everything takes place in the Théâtre de Verdure, which becomes a club until 4am.

Guests will include the most promising artists on the current electronic and digital music scene. Among the artists taking part in the 2024 edition of Calvi on the Rocks are Marco Carola, The Avener, DJ Gregory, Villanova and Salomé Le Chat. The concept also aims to create a festive blend of tradition and modernity. Discover it on the beach, but also on an artistic trail through the town and the citadel of Calvi.
